Hubbard Legal Representatives Respond To SFO Charges

Hubbard Legal Representatives Respond To SFO Charges

We have today been advised that the Serious Fraud Office has laid charges against Mr Hubbard. As we have not yet been provided with a copy of them, we have not had an opportunity to consider the charges. We understand that consistent with Mr Hubbard's position all along, the SFO is not alleging he has stolen any money nor that he has benefitted personally.

The charges are strenuously denied by Mr Hubbard. They mark the end of a process which, in our view, has been fundamentally unfair and amounts to a clear breach of Mr Hubbard's rights.

We intend to file an application to stop the prosecution at the appropriate stage.

Finally, contrary to media reports, we understand that no charges have been laid against Mrs Hubbard.

Mr and Mrs Hubbard will make no further statement on the matter.

M Heron

Russell McVeagh.
